Butter Garlic Shrimp

A delicious and flavorful main dish featuring succulent shrimp sautéed in butter and garlic.

Main Dish
Easy 15 min 150 cal
Steps

1. Peel and devein the shrimp, leaving the tails intact. 2. In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. 3. Add the min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ant. 4. Season the shrimp with salt and pepper, then add them to the skillet. 5. Cook the shrimp for 2-3 minutes per side until they turn pink and opaque. 6. Sprinkle fresh parsley over the cooked shrimp. 7. Serve hot and enjoy!

Ingredients

6 large shrimp 2 tablespoons butter 3 cloves garlic, minced Salt and pepper to taste 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
